The only GPS device I have is a Holux GPSlim240 bluetooth usb device. It's about the size of a pack of gum, very simple, and works with my computer, 6700, and 6800.

I also have a Holux but mine is a Holux GPSlim 236 and a QSTARZ BT-Q816 both were both from www.buygpsnow.com, and they both work about the same but the QSTARZ BT-Q816 takes a lot longer the acquire a signal at cold start. I would recommend a Holux unit, and www.buygpsnow.com seems to have the best price and I have had no problems with them. I also use TomTom6 and its ok but doesn't have enough POIs for me so I use Googlemaps and Livesearch

If you don't already have a GPS bluetooth receiver, I'd seriously look at the Garmin Mobile 10 package available at buygpsnow for $119.95. It includes the Garmin software and SiRFstarIII receiver. I have the TomTom and a Holux236 for my 6800 and a Garmin 2820, but still think I'll get this to play with.

The Garmin 2820 has bluetooth, but only for handling calls to/from the phone through the GPS unit. I'm not aware of a stand-alone GPS unit that will send location data to another device.

I got a Nokia LD-1W from Fry's for around $30 on clearance it works fantastic. My friend has a holux he spent almost $100 and it may start up a few seconds quicker but certainly not worth the extra cash. Since it uses a standard nokia tip i didnt even have to buy a new iTip for it since I already had one. If you can find one of these on the cheap i would grab it in a heartbeat.
